Glossary of Terms

Filament Runout Sensor

A sensor in the extruder intake that pauses your printer if it runs out of filament

during a build.

Filament Spool

A cylindrical piece on which a long strand of filament is wound for storage and

continuous use.

.g, .gcode and .g3drem

Buildable file formats compatible with your Dremel 3D45.

Glue Stick

Non-toxic and acid-free stick of glue that is applied to the build platform to help prints

stick.

Leveling Knobs

Knobs located under the base of the build platform that allow users to easily level the

build platform before each print.

Leveling Sensor

A sensor that detects the height of the build platform and assists in proper leveling.

Lid

Your Dremel 3D45 has a pivoting lid on the top. This allows for more access to the

build platform, extruder, filament, and objects when necessary.

Needle Nose Pliers

Common tool used to hold small objects and to grab excess material that may be too

hot to touch directly.

Nylon

Synthetic polymer that provides strong and flexible prints with heavy wear resistance.

OBJ File

A common digital file format used in a wide range of 3D model software. This file is

created in 3rd party 3D software or downloaded from www.digilab.dremel.com.

Object Removal Tool

A tool used to separate your objects from the build platform.

PETG

A thermoplastic filament that combines flexibility, strength and durability similar to

Nylon but is easier to print, similar to PLA.

PLA

A bioplastic derived from renewable resources such as corn starch.

Spool Holder

A plastic piece located to the left of the build platform inside your Dremel 3D45 build

area that is designed to hold a filament spool.

Spool Door

A removable door which locks the filament spool to the spool holder.

Stepper Motor

A brushless DC electric motor used to drive the guide rails and extruder gears.

.STL File

A common digital file format used in a wide range of 3D model software. This file is

created in 3rd party 3D software or downloaded from www.digilab.dremel.com.

Touch Screen

Full color display that is touch activated. It allows you to monitor your Dremel 3D45

and objects while also providing commands directly to your Dremel 3D45 without the

use of a computer.

USB Flash Drive

A portable memory card used on a wide array of devices.

WIFI

A local area wireless networking technology that allow electronic devices to

communicate.

X-Axis Guide Rails

A set of rails on either side of the extruder that allow a stepper motor to move the

extruder to the left or right side of the build area.

Y-Axis Guide Rails

A set of rails on either side of the build area that allow a stepper motor to move the

extruder to the front or back of the build area.

Z-Axis Guide Rails

A set of rails located at the back of the build area that allow a stepper motor to move

the build platform up or down.
